What to Look for in a Gilroy Plumbing Contractor

When hiring a plumbing contractor in Gilroy, start with the non-negotiables: an active California C-36 plumbing license, current workers' compensation insurance, and the required $25,000 contractor bond. You can verify these credentials instantly through the CSLB website at cslb.ca.gov. Never hire an unlicensed contractor, regardless of price—you'll forfeit legal protections and may face liability if workers are injured on your property.

Gilroy's location in Santa Clara County means contractors must follow specific building codes and permit requirements. For most plumbing work beyond simple fixture replacements, you'll need permits from the City of Gilroy Building Division. A reputable contractor should handle permit applications and understand local inspection requirements. Ask potential contractors about their familiarity with Gilroy's permit process and whether permit costs are included in their quotes.

Consider Gilroy's specific environmental factors when selecting a contractor. The area's hard water—common throughout Santa Clara County—accelerates pipe corrosion and fixture damage, making water softener installation and pipe material selection crucial decisions. Contractors experienced in Gilroy understand these issues and can recommend appropriate solutions. The region's seismic activity also requires proper pipe support and flexible connections to prevent earthquake damage.

Evaluation criteria should include response time (especially for emergency services), transparent pricing with detailed written estimates, and communication practices. Given Gilroy's mix of older homes in established neighborhoods and newer construction in developing areas, ensure your contractor has relevant experience with your home's age and plumbing system type. Finally, check if they offer warranties on both labor and parts—quality contractors stand behind their work with written guarantees, typically ranging from one to several years depending on the scope of work.

Frequently Asked Questions

How much does plumbing cost in Gilroy?
Plumbing costs in Gilroy typically align with broader Santa Clara County pricing, which runs 10-20% higher than California averages due to the region's elevated cost of living and labor rates. Simple repairs like fixing a leaky faucet generally cost $150-$300, while drain cleaning runs $200-$450 depending on severity and access. Water heater installation ranges from $1,200-$3,500 depending on whether you choose traditional tank or tankless systems. Whole-house repiping—common in Gilroy's older neighborhoods where aging galvanized pipes corrode in hard water conditions—typically costs $4,000-$15,000 depending on home size, pipe materials chosen (PEX vs. copper), and wall access complexity. Emergency service calls often include premium charges of $100-$200 above standard rates. Always request detailed written estimates from multiple licensed contractors, ensuring quotes include permits, materials, labor, and cleanup. Gilroy's hard water conditions may justify water softener installation ($800-$2,500) as a long-term cost-saving measure to protect fixtures and pipes from accelerated mineral buildup and corrosion.
Do I need a permit for plumbing work in Gilroy?
Yes, most plumbing work in Gilroy beyond simple fixture replacements requires permits from the City of Gilroy Building Division. California plumbing code and local ordinances mandate permits for water heater installations, repiping projects, new fixture installations involving drain or supply line modifications, sewer line repairs, and gas line work. Simple repairs like replacing a faucet or toilet typically don't require permits. Your licensed contractor should handle permit applications and associated fees (usually $100-$500 depending on project scope), and they'll coordinate required inspections. The City of Gilroy requires licensed C-36 plumbing contractors for permitted work, and inspectors verify proper installation before approving projects. Never skip permits to save money—unpermitted work can complicate home sales, void insurance claims after water damage, and result in costly fines. If a contractor suggests skipping permits for work that clearly requires them, that's a red flag indicating potential unlicensed operation or code-cutting practices.
What should I ask a plumbing contractor before hiring?
Start by requesting their California contractor license number and verifying it yourself at cslb.ca.gov—confirm active status, correct classification (C-36 for plumbing), and check for disciplinary actions. Ask for proof of workers' compensation insurance and their $25,000 bond, and request they add you as an additional insured on their liability policy for your project's duration. Question their experience with your specific project type and request references from similar recent jobs in Gilroy.

Discuss the detailed scope of work and request itemized written estimates including materials, labor, permits, and disposal fees—avoid contractors who provide only verbal quotes or rough ballpark figures. Ask who will handle permit applications and whether permit costs are included. Inquire about their warranty terms for both labor and materials, and get these in writing. Question their timeline and how they handle unexpected complications or change orders.

Ask about their payment schedule—reputable contractors typically request deposits of 10-20% maximum, with remaining payments tied to project milestones rather than full payment upfront. Discuss their cleanup practices and how they'll protect your home during work. Finally, ask how they handle emergencies if problems arise after hours or on weekends post-installation. These questions help identify professional, transparent contractors versus those cutting corners or operating without proper credentials.
How do I verify a contractor's license in California?
Verifying a California contractor's license takes just minutes using the Contractors State License Board (CSLB) online database. Visit cslb.ca.gov and click on "License Search" or "Check a License." You can search by license number, business name, or contractor name. The results display license status (active, inactive, or expired), license classification (C-36 for plumbing), issue date, expiration date, and bonding information. The database also shows any disciplinary actions, citations, or complaints filed against the contractor.

For plumbing work, confirm the contractor holds an active C-36 classification—this is legally required for plumbing projects. Check that their workers' compensation insurance status shows "yes" to ensure you're protected from liability if workers are injured on your property. Verify the bond amount meets the $25,000 minimum requirement. Review the "Date Licensed" to calculate their years of experience. If you see disciplinary actions, read the details carefully—some violations are minor while others indicate serious problems. You can also call CSLB's automated line at 800-321-CSLB (2752) for license verification. Never hire based solely on a contractor showing you a license card—always verify independently through official CSLB channels.
What's the best time of year for plumbing work in Gilroy?
Gilroy's Mediterranean climate offers flexibility for plumbing work year-round, but certain seasons provide advantages. Fall (September through November) and spring (March through May) typically offer the most comfortable conditions for both contractors and homeowners, with mild temperatures making it easier to have windows open during work and reducing strain on HVAC systems when water must be shut off. These shoulder seasons also see slightly less contractor demand than peak summer months, potentially offering better availability and competitive pricing.

Winter (December through February) brings Gilroy's rainy season, which can complicate outdoor plumbing work like sewer line repairs or exterior repiping but doesn't significantly impact interior projects. Some contractors offer winter discounts due to reduced demand. Summer (June through August) brings hot, dry conditions ideal for exterior work and beneficial when projects require multiple access points to the home, but expect higher demand and potentially longer waits for appointments. For emergency repairs, obviously season doesn't matter—address leaks and failures immediately regardless of timing. If planning major projects like whole-house repiping, consider scheduling during seasons when you can easily relocate temporarily if needed, and avoid holiday periods when contractor availability becomes limited and you may have guests visiting.
